This cache was placed as a part of the Great Eastlink Geocache Project. The Project involved 25 Geocaching Teams from the Eastern Suburbs of Melbourne who combined their efforts in July 2008 to create the largest cache series in Australia in which each cache in the series is individually owned by one team.

This cache marks the city end of one of the most distinctive features of the new road - the tunnels under the Mullum Mullum Valley.
